How do you handle situations where patients may be experiencing emotional distress or mental health issues?

INTERMEDIATE LEVEL
How do you handle situations where patients may be experiencing emotional distress or mental health issues?
Sample answer to the question:
When patients are experiencing emotional distress or mental health issues, I approach the situation with empathy and compassion. I take the time to listen to the patient and validate their feelings. I make sure to create a safe and non-judgmental environment for them to express their emotions. I utilize my strong communication skills to effectively communicate with the patient and provide emotional support. If necessary, I involve mental health professionals or refer patients to appropriate resources for further evaluation and treatment. I also document the interaction in the patient's medical record to ensure continuity of care.
Here is a more solid answer:
In my previous experience as a Family Practice Nurse Practitioner, I have encountered several situations where patients were experiencing emotional distress or mental health issues. I understand that these patients need a compassionate and patient-focused approach. One example that stands out is when a young patient came to me with symptoms of anxiety and depression. I made sure to create a safe and non-judgmental environment for her to express her emotions. I actively listened to her concerns and validated her feelings. I used my knowledge of current medical procedures and guidelines to provide her with evidence-based information about her condition and treatment options. I also collaborated with a mental health professional to develop a comprehensive treatment plan that included therapy and medication. Throughout the process, I maintained open communication with the patient, ensuring that she felt supported and involved in her own care.
Why is this a more solid answer?
The solid answer expands on the basic answer by providing a specific example of how the candidate handled a similar situation in the past. It demonstrates the candidate's ability to create a safe and non-judgmental environment, actively listen to the patient, and collaborate with other healthcare professionals. The answer also highlights the candidate's knowledge of current medical procedures and guidelines. However, it could provide more details about the outcomes of the treatment and the candidate's ongoing support for the patient.

How to prepare for this question:
  • Familiarize yourself with evidence-based practices and guidelines for handling patients with emotional distress or mental health issues.
  • Brush up on your active listening and communication skills.
  • Consider seeking additional training or certification in mental health to enhance your knowledge and expertise.
  • Reflect on your past experiences with similar situations and think about specific examples that demonstrate your ability to provide compassionate and patient-focused care.
  • Research local resources and support networks for mental health to be able to refer patients to appropriate services.
What are interviewers evaluating with this question?
  • Effective communication and interpersonal skills
  • Compassionate and patient-focused care
  • Knowledge of current medical procedures and guidelines
